Output 84181161c96e4fd583c0cf691cf3d456c2892ee4686f6f04def233a933574129:1

value
344970333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76db87f55d9b7597ae9069def74dec3dae8610fa OP_EQUAL
address
MJjcxMTdi3EqtyAoVTbp6VWyUwALikfEn3
transaction
84181161c96e4fd583c0cf691cf3d456c2892ee4686f6f04def233a933574129
spent
true